India, Nov. 3 -- LUCKNOW UP finance minister and in charge of Lucknow, Suresh Khanna, is likely to hold a meeting on November 6 to review the ongoing works of the Lucknow Municipal Corporation (LMC). He is expected to assess progress of various projects and conduct inspections of areas where civic problems persist.
The rift between the mayor and the municipal commissioner has hit the operations of the civic body, resulting in the visible accumulation of open waste, inoperative streetlights, damaged manhole covers and pothole-ridden roads throughout the city.
Ahead of the likely review meeting, officials have begun last-minute efforts to fix civic lapses, but residents remain doubtful whether temporary measures will bring lasting relief....
